Cardinal Luigi Poggi, Vatican diplomat who served five popes, dies at 92
Catholic Standard
May 11, 2010
Print
Cardinal Luigi Poggi, a Vatican diplomat who served five popes, died May 4 at the age of 92. He is pictured in an undated photo.
